2025 Stack Overflow 开发者调查:AI 时代的技术栈与开发者画像
Stack Overflow 发布了第 15 年的年度开发者调查报告。这次调查覆盖了 177 个国家和地区的 49,000 多名开发者,涉及 62 个问题和 314 种技术。与往年不同的是,今年新增了 AI Agent、LLM、AI 工具和社区平台等重点领域,试图描绘出 AI 浪潮下开发者群体的真实状态。
这篇文章将从开发者画像、技术使用现状、AI 应用、职场状况等维度,梳理调查中的关键数据与趋势。
一、总体概况
本次调查的基本信息:
- 参与人数:49,000+ 名开发者
- 覆盖范围:177 个国家 / 地区
- 调查深度:62 个问题,314 种技术
- 连续年份:第 15 年
- 新增重点:AI Agent、LLM、AI 工具、社区平台
二、开发者画像
国家分布
受访者的地理分布高度集中在欧美及印度:
- 美国:20.4%
- 德国:8.6%
- 印度:7.2%
- 英国:5.8%
- 法国:4%
编程经验
开发者的经验水平呈现明显的两极分布:
- 65% 的开发者编码 10 年以上
- 35% 编码少于 10 年
这说明行业仍在持续吸纳新血,同时也保留着大量资深从业者。
角色分布
今年的角色统计中,架构师作为新增角色首次出现:
- 全栈开发:27%
- 后端开发:14.2%
- 学生:11.3%
- 架构师(今年新增):6.1%(第 4 大角色)
三、技术使用现状
编程语言
最常用的编程语言排名:
- JavaScript:66%
- HTML/CSS:52.2%
- Python:51%
- SQL:49.3%
- TypeScript:39.5%
最受喜爱的语言则呈现出不同的面貌:
- Rust:79.5%(连续 5 年第一)
- Elixir、Zig、Go、TypeScript 紧随其后
洞察:Rust 持续占据"最受喜爱"榜首,但使用率仅 13.2%。这反映出开发者对性能、安全、并发能力的向往,但现实生产环境中 Python 和 JavaScript 仍是主力。
数据库
数据库领域出现了明显的增长趋势:
- PostgreSQL:55.6%(最常用 + 最受喜爱 + 最想学)
- MySQL:40.5%
- SQLite:37.5%
- SQL Server:30.1%
- Redis:28%(同比 +8%,缓存与实时需求驱动)
洞察:PostgreSQL 同时占据三个榜单的头部位置,已成为行业默认选择。
云与基础设施
容器化技术的增长尤为显著:
- Docker:71.1%(同比 +17%,年度最大增幅)
- AWS:43.3%
- Kubernetes:28.5%
洞察:容器化已成为"默认技能",Docker 在基础设施领域的地位类似于 JavaScript 在前端的地位。
Web 框架
主流框架保持稳定,新兴框架快速增长:
- Node.js、React 持续领先
- FastAPI 同比 +5%(年度最大增长之一)
- Phoenix 使用率低但满意度最高(79%)
洞察:Python API 框架(FastAPI)快速崛起,"小众但高幸福感"的框架越来越受到关注。
IDE / 编辑器
开发工具市场格局清晰:
- VS Code:75.9%(连续 5 年第一)
- Visual Studio、IntelliJ、Vim 依旧稳固
- AI IDE(Cursor、Claude Code)增长中,但未撼动 VS Code
洞察:插件式 AI 优于全 AI IDE,开发者更信任熟悉的工具 + 可选 AI。
四、最受关注的新兴技术
开发者对新技术的关注点集中在 AI 相关领域:
- Large Language Model
- Google Gemini
- Ollama
- RAG、c++23、Shadcn/ui、Pydantic 持续升温
五、AI 与 LLM
AI 工具使用率
AI 在开发者群体中的渗透率已经很高:
- 84% 的开发者已使用或计划使用 AI
- 47% 每天使用 AI
- 专业开发者中 51% 每日使用
大模型使用
大模型的使用呈现"一超多强"格局:
- OpenAI GPT:81.4%
- Claude Sonnet:42.8%
- Gemini Flash:35.3%
洞察:GPT 是"生态中心",Claude Sonnet 是最受喜爱的 LLM,开发者倾向多模型并用。
AI Agent
AI Agent 的采用率远低于通用 AI 工具:
洞察:Agent 尚未主流,当前 AI 更多是"副驾驶",而非"代理人"。
AI 信任度
开发者对 AI 的信任度仍然有限:
- 信任 AI:33%
- 不信任 AI:46%
- 高度信任:仅 3%
洞察:"几乎正确"是最大痛点,AI 需要人类验证,尤其在高责任岗位。
AI 的真实价值
开发者认为 AI 的主要价值在于:
六、职场与薪资
薪资水平
全球开发者薪资中位数及高薪角色:
- 全球中位数:约 $60k
- 高管:$139k
- 工程经理:$130k
- 金融 / 云 / 架构:$100k+
地区差异显著:
工作满意度
开发者的工作满意度有所提升:
- 开心:24.5%(同比上升)
- 躺平:47.1%
- 不开心:28.4%
最重要的满意因素:
- 自主权
- 薪资
- 解决真实问题
AI 是否威胁工作?
大多数开发者对 AI 的态度相对乐观:
- 不认为是威胁:63.6%(下降)
- 认为是威胁:15%
信心有所下降,但恐慌尚未形成。
七、技术决策与工具偏好
影响技术采购
开发者在技术选型中的话语权较大:
- 48% 的开发者影响或决定技术选型
- 其中 20% 决定"核心技术栈"
喜欢技术的原因
开发者选择技术时最看重的因素:
- 好用的 API
- 完整的 API
- 质量与可靠性
- 成本可控
- 开源背景
值得注意的是,AI 集成排名倒数第 2。
八、核心洞察
综合整份调查,可以得出以下几点结论:
技术演进
- Rust 是工程师的"精神信仰",Python 是生产力现实
- PostgreSQL + Docker + VS Code 构成新的技术栈共识层
- 容器化已从"流行技术"变为"默认假设"
AI 现状
- AI 已普及,但信任不足
- Agent 潜力巨大,但尚未爆发
- 开发者更看重基本功能,而非 AI 集成
开发者群体
- 全栈 + 后端占据主流(41%)
- 架构师角色正式成为显性主流
- 持续学习是常态(69% 在过去一年学习了新技术)
社区价值
- Stack Overflow 在 AI 时代反而更重要
- 技术文档、在线资源、社区仍是学习的核心渠道
- "用 AI 学 AI"成为新的学习路径(52.5%)
这份调查展现了一个处于转型期的开发者生态:AI 工具已经渗透到日常工作中,但开发者对其能力边界有清醒认知;传统技术栈依然稳固,但新技术在特定领域快速增长;开发者群体的经验分布呈两极化,但持续学习的意愿普遍存在。技术选型的核心依然是可靠性、API 质量和成本,而非炫技或追逐热点。